Marie is a variation of the feminine given name maria What does the name marie mean? It is also the standard form of the name in czech, and is also used, either as a variant of mary or maria or a borrowing from french, in danish, english, german, norwegian, and swedish.
Marie is often used as a girl name Mary itself is a latin form of the biblical name mirjam Learn more about the meaning, origin, and popularity of the name marie.
French and czech form of maria
It has been very common in france since the 13th century At the opening of the 20th century it was given to approximately 20 percent of french girls This percentage has declined steadily over the course of the century, and it dropped from the top rank in 1958.
